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ities at Thames Ditton Station

Thames Ditton might be quaint, but it comes equipped with essential facilities to ease your travel experience. Ticket buying and collection are straightforward, with an operational ticket office open from Monday to Saturday and ticket machines available for collection of online purchases. These machines are designed to assist everyone, including offering discounts through the Disabled Persons Railcard.

If you need customer support, you can access information via the helpful point; however, note that there's no staff help available on-site. Safety is a priority with CCTV surveillance, and while there isn't a waiting room, there is a comfortable seating area to relax in. Keep in mind, there are no toilets, baby changing facilities, or dedicated cycle hire services available here. However, with secure bicycle storage, it's a rider-friendly station.

Accessibility Considerations

Accessibility is partially supported with step-free access available on certain platforms. The gradients can be quite steep, especially on platform 2, so it's worthwhile checking ahead if mobility is a concern. Although there are no dedicated accessible taxis or set-down points, assistance is readily available by notifying the train guard who is present when trains are running.

Facilities and Amenities

First and foremost, Winnersh Triangle station provides a variety of ticket purchasing options designed to cater to various passenger needs. The ticket office operates from Monday to Friday, 6:00 AM to 11:00 AM, and on Saturdays from 8:00 AM to 1:00 PM.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available, catering to regular purchases and those requiring Disabled Persons Railcard discounts.

For assistance, customer help points are strategically placed, but note that the staff help is limited at this location. There's excellent provision for passengers needing hearing assistance, with induction loops available, while the lack of step-free access might require advance planning for those with mobility challenges. The station does feature CCTV to ensure safety and security during your visit.
